Engaging young learners with math can sometimes be a challenge, especially when it comes to abstract concepts like data collection and tallying. That’s why Doing Data: The Pet Store Tally is such a valuable resource for first graders. This worksheet combines the appeal of adorable animal pictures with practical exercises that help children get comfortable counting and organizing information.

The use of cute pets like puppies, kittens, and rabbits makes the experience more relatable and less intimidating for young students. Instead of just staring at numbers, they see friendly images that capture their attention and make the task feel like a fun activity rather than a chore. This is particularly important in first grade, where building positive associations with learning is crucial.

Beyond the visuals, the worksheet focuses on teaching kids how to tally up sets of data—a foundational skill in both math and history studies. Tally marks are one of the earliest ways children learn to record and summarize information. By practicing tallying with the pet store theme, students get hands-on experience that aligns well with their developmental stage. They learn to group items in fives and add them up efficiently, which supports later skills in counting and arithmetic.
